GF08 BVM is a 2008 Ford Ka in Silver with a 1,299cc petrol engine. This vehicle has been through 20 MOT tests with a personal pass rate of 60%.
Across all 2008 Ford Ka models, the average MOT pass rate is 71.0% with a typical mileage of 41,756 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ford Ka fails its MOT is suspension component mounting prescribed area is excessively corroded, accounting for 404,005 recorded failures. If you're considering buying GF08 BVM, it's worth having these areas checked by a mechanic before committing.
The Ford Ka typically stays on UK roads for around 29 years. At 18 years old, this Ford Ka is well into its expected lifespan but still has years ahead.
